Laser soldering machines are a type of equipment used in the process of soldering, which is a crucial step in the manufacturing of mobile devices. Soldering is the process of joining two or more metal components together using a filler metal, and it is a crucial step in the assembly of electronic devices. Traditional soldering methods involve the use of a soldering iron and solder wire, which can be time-consuming, labor-intensive, and can also lead to issues such as overheating and damage to delicate electronic components.
Laser soldering machines, on the other hand, use a high-powered laser beam to heat and melt the solder, creating a precise and reliable joint between components. This technology offers a range of advantages over traditional soldering methods, making it an ideal choice for the manufacturing of mobile devices.
One of the key advantages of using a laser soldering machine for mobile devices is the precision and accuracy it offers. The high-powered laser beam can be precisely focused on the solder joint, ensuring that the solder melts and flows exactly where it is needed. This level of precision is crucial when working with the small and delicate components found in mobile devices, as it minimizes the risk of damage and ensures the quality and reliability of the solder joint.
